Would it make any sense to say:
"I'm seeking Mr. Jones."
--------------------
THANK YOU.
It makes sense as everyone understands what is meant. However, seek is usually used to refer to something more abstract than Mr. Jones: He sought happiness all his life but never found it.

Yes, but you won't hear anyone say it. In ordinary conversation it's
I'm looking for Mr. Jones.
